Vibe Coded is a marketplace for discovering, buying, and selling AI assisted (โvibe codedโ) software projects including apps, games, websites, and digital tools that are ready to customize and deploy.
Vibe Coded Key Features:
Browse a curated marketplace of AI assisted software projects, including apps, games, and web products, created using modern vibe coding tools.
Sellers can list their projects for sale, while buyers can purchase complete codebases to customize, extend, or launch.
Projects are created using vibe coding tools, leveraging AI and prompt driven development to accelerate software creation.
Start with an existing project to save time on setup, structure, and boilerplate, and adapt it to your specific needs.
